Can I use the two switches for different voltages?
Yes. Because the two micro switches are electrically isolated from each other, you can use one to switch a low-voltage DC signal while the other handles a high-voltage AC load.
What is the advantage of the metal plate?
The integrated metal plate provides essential structural support for the stacked switch assembly, ensuring that the mounting neck doesn't flex or break under heavy actuation pressure.
Is this button suitable for emergency stops?
While the red cap is highly visible, this is a momentary switch. For standard emergency stops, a "mushroom-head" latching/locking switch is usually required by safety codes.
